Swingarm for Honda CB125F: Lightweight Version

This swingarm is built for the Honda CB125F and supplied to a written specification, so the part that comes off the line in the next order matches the one you approved. Fitment, base material and finish are fixed before sampling starts — that is what keeps the lightweight version programme stable once it moves from first order to repeat order.

Most buyers come to us after something went wrong: warranty claims traced back to a single lot, or packing that arrived crushed at the port. Both are avoidable when the specification is written down before bulk and the approved sample is kept as the reference.

What decides whether it lasts

  • Material — Carbon Steel is the base; treat any substitution as a new approval.
  • Hardness and heat treatment — recorded per lot, not per batch of paperwork.
  • Fitment tolerance — checked on the actual Honda CB125F mounting, not on a catalogue drawing.
  • Finish — zinc plating holds up where the machine sees salt, mud and daily washing.
  • Packing — individual packing plus inner cartons sized for the workshop bench.

Ordering

  1. Confirm the model year and frame number before ordering.
  2. Approve a sample made from the actual bulk material.
  3. Fix the packing and marking at quotation stage.
  4. Book inspection before the balance payment, not after it.
